| Abstract (English): | Fifteenth-century England saw the birth of one of the Baptist pillars of all time, John Bunyan. The man who, with a low level of schooling, became one of the columns of evangelical poetry of all time. With high cunning and innate ability Juan Bunyan became one of the most famous preachers of his time, becoming, in the same way, one of the most renowned Christian writers. Honored by some and discredited by another. In the field of preaching, Bunyan knew how to mix the erudition of biblical knowledge with the exposition of the sermon in an easily understood language. As for literature, Bunyan uniquely captured the spiritual pilgrimage of the believer in his books, including The Pilgrim's Progress, a text that has become the top work of universal literature whose reading by believers has only been surpassed by the Bible. However, in order to understand in depth the life and ministry of this colossus of England and the universal heritage of Christianity, it is necessary to understand the man behind history. That is why this biographical material will address the life, ministry, prison and death of the great Baptist preacher, Juan Bunyan.
